2. Quick reminders:

Heading up = turn the bow toward the wind
Bearing away = turn the bow away from the wind
Running = sailing downwind
Reaching = sailing across the wind

3. TACKING AND JIBING

Tacking:
The bow passes through the wind

Jibing:
The stern passes through the wind

Tacking commands:
Ready about
Helms a lee

Jibing commands:
Prepare to jibe
Jibe ho

Safety reminder:
Trim the mainsail toward the centerline before a jibe

4. RIGHT OF WAY BASICS

Starboard tack is stand-on when boats meet on opposite tacks
Windward boat gives way when boats are on the same tack
Stand-on vessel maintains course and speed
Always keep a proper lookout using sight and hearing

5. BASIC SAIL TRIM

Change sail power by changing the sail’s angle to the wind
If sails flutter, they are luffing
Raise the mainsail head to wind
Turn toward the wind with sails trimmed
Turn away from the wind with sails eased

6. IMPORTANT VOCABULARY

Windward = side the wind is hitting
Leeward = sheltered side away from the wind
Weather helm = boat wants to turn toward the wind
Lee helm = boat wants to turn away from the wind
Apparent wind = true wind plus boat-made wind
In irons = stopped and pointed into the wind

7. BOAT SAFETY REMINDERS

Fenders protect the hull at the dock
Port light is red
Starboard light is green
Stern light is white
Safe water buoy = red and white vertical stripes
Any boat under 26 feet with an engine must carry a fire extinguisher
